Transactions of new office rental, relocation and pre-rental in Romania’s regional cities reached 70,393 sqm during 2022, which was 22% more than in 2021. Almost 90% of the lease deals were closed in cities that are university centres such as Iași, Cluj-Napoca and Timișoara,  according to a report by Fortim Trusted Advisors.

Iași was the city that attracted the newest tenants in 2022, after Bucharest. In total, large companies have rented and pre-rented office space with a total of 26,378 sqm, which represents 37% of the total rentals outside Bucharest, according to a report by Fortim Trusted Advisors. Large leasing deals were also closed in Timișoara and Cluj-Napoca.

„In 2022, the ratio between the rental market in Bucharest and the other cities was 3/1, but we expect this ratio to decrease over time. First, the demand from the IT&C companies, which dominate the market, continuously pursues a territorial expansion, in search of the workforce in the university centres. And secondly, the supply of new modern spaces in the other cities is increasing,” said Bogdan Cange, Managing Partner- Business Development, at Fortim Trusted Advisors. He added that during 2023-2024, in the five cities in the top – Iași, Cluj-Napoca, Brașov, Timișoara and Craiova, there are modern office buildings in pipeline, which benefit from building permits with a total area of about 200,000 sqm, as expected to be delivered in Bucharest.

In Bucharest, total office leasing activity stood at 214,911 sqm during 2022.
